O
Onsite Supervisor Review of Camelot itlab
I recently worked with a company to upgrade our IT...
I recently worked with a company to upgrade our IT infrastructure and I am extremely pleased with the results. The team at Camelot itlab was professional, efficient, and knowledgeable. They clearly understood our needs and delivered a solution that exceeded our expectations. I highly recommend their services to anyone in need of IT support.
Comments: